Choosing Between Pastes, Snacks, and Chews
Different treat types serve different purposes. Pastes are best for stuffing toys and quick, mess-free rewards, while crunchy snacks and chews offer longer-lasting engagement or support dental health. Consider your dog's play style and dietary needs before deciding.
- Pastes: Great for enrichment toys and fast rewards
- Snacks: Ideal for training or standalone treats
- Chews: Best for dogs who need to keep busy or maintain oral health
Ingredient Quality and Dietary Sensitivities
Ingredient transparency is important for many owners, especially if your dog has allergies or sensitivities. All-natural and grain-free options are available, but may come at a higher price or with fewer flavors. Always check for artificial additives if this is a concern.
Age and Size Appropriateness
Puppies and large breed dogs have different nutritional and enrichment needs. Puppy-specific pastes and large-sized snacks ensure the right fit and formula. Avoid giving adult treats to puppies or small treats to large chewers to prevent choking or digestive issues.
Convenience vs. Customization
Mess-free canisters and combo packs offer convenience, especially for busy households. However, if you prefer to control every ingredient, all-natural snacks or chews may be the better choice, even if they require more handling.
